condors playing over Grand Canyon

condors playing over Grand Canyon

Location: Earth » North America » United States » Arizona » Coconino County

Date: September 11, 2007

Two condors play in the air above the Grand Canyon. Condors were re-introduced into the canyon several years ago and have made wonderful progress there. If you look closely, you can see white tags with numbers on the leading edge of their wings, and each condor has a unique number that identifies it for researchers.
